"The Alaskan Bootleggers Bible" Making alcoholic beverages is a simple and natural process practiced since condominium meant cave, but for safety and best results, there are some things the novice must know and understand about making everything from champagne to corn squeezins. This book will first give you a grasp of the basic principles of making all types of alcoholic beverages in non-technical language. The we'll go on in easy stages until you know not only how to make them all, but also the equipment to do it with.
